But apart from the purely military interest
attaching to the siege of Port Arthur, this great
struggle forms, from a human point of view, a
most fascinating study, with all its dramatic
episodes and stirring events, with all its sufferings and
heroic devotion, with its ruses and bold strokes,
its cleverly thought-out moves and counter-moves,
where wit was pitched against wit, and the
opponents vied with each other in displaying the most
wonderful gallantry and the most stubborn
endurance.

While, therefore, in the following pages I have
tried to give a complete exposé of the military moves
and dispositions, and to discuss the ways and
means adopted by the Japanese for their great
undertaking, I have not forgotten the more human
side of the picture, but have endeavoured to make
the events stand out with something of the dramatic
force and vividness with which they happened.
